I agree -- that is indeed a clean and clever upgrade, and one I'd never seen before. As to your excellent question about why Apple did what they did (and didn't do what would've made more sense), perhaps it's all an artifact of Steve Jobs' opposition to expansion of any kind in the first place. The design team had tried to sneak in an expansion port disguised as a diagnostic port, only to have Jobs order it taken out. Perhaps there was a similar battle (again lost by the team) with respect to RAM upgrades? As you note, only a trivial address-decoding change is needed to work with the higher-capacity DRAM, so upgrading is truly simple. Very curious, indeed.
